Chrome和Safari中的DropDownList工具提示

时间:2009-10-12 17:12:20

标签: c# .net asp.net drop-down-menu tooltip

要向我的DropDownList项添加工具提示

      DropDownList1.Items[i].Attributes.Add("title", tooltip);

问题是这在Chrome和Safari中无效。是否有其他方式可以添加工具提示,或以其他方式在Chrome和Safari中修复此问题?

4 个答案:

答案 0 :(得分:3)

通过C#为asp.net中的下拉列表项添加或绑定工具提示 http://asp-net-by-parijat.blogspot.in/2014/08/add-or-bind-tooltip-for-dropdownlist.html

答案 1 :(得分:1)

有很多工具提示组件,jQuery也有许多可以提供这种功能的插件。我知道你所遭受的是因为工具提示在IE中出现了预期,但在Chrome / Safari中它们往往是空白框。看看其他人是否有具体的修复方法会很有趣。

答案 2 :(得分:0)

答案 3 :(得分:0)

使用jQuery:

// Assign Tooltip value on click of dropdown list  //    
  $(document).ready(function () {
    try{  
     $('select').click(function (el) {    
         $(this).find("option:[title='']").each(function (el) {       
                                   $(this).attr("title",$(this).text());
         })                
      });
    }
    catch(e)
{
    alert(e);
}

})